My dad join Sheffield Fire Brigade on the 4th August 1953, the day I was born. He was proud man, devoted to his family and his job. He was given a commendation by the Chief fire officer for saving the life of a young girl of 15, when he wasn't even on duty. He was one of the few officer to go on strike with his men back in the 7o's.He had a warped sense of humour, was quite shy and would have hated me writing this about him! He worked and studied hard and eventually gained the rank of D.O. He retired in 1984 and missed his work but eventually settled down to gardening in his allotment and helping his family and neighbours. He died peacefully 1st December 2009 and is still greatly missedby his family and all who new him.
